Sitting

sitting

(chair level 5 or higher):
Improves natural healing rate.
Aids in examining and disassembling artifacts.
-6 DV.
Must spend a turn to stand up before moving.

(chair level -1 to 4):
Slightly improves natural healing rate.
Aids in examining and disassembling artifacts.
-6 DV.
Must spend a turn to stand up before moving.

(chair level -2):
Slightly improves natural healing rate.
-6 DV.
Must spend a turn to stand up before moving.

(chair level -9 to -3):
Slightly improves natural healing rate.
Distracts from examining and disassembling artifacts.
-6 DV.
Must spend a turn to stand up before moving.

(chair level -10 or lower):
Inflicts ongoing damage.
Distracts from examining and disassembling artifacts.
-6 DV.
Must spend a turn to stand up before moving.

The sitting effect name will be based on the object sat upon. For example, sitting on an armchair.

The sitting effect confers bonuses or penalties based on the Chair Level of the chair that is being sit upon.
